I've successfully cloned the main stalk of my mom plant twice obviously after regrowth is done. Those cuts grew nice and thick real fast and yielded more then other regular clones. Root system is excellent so no problems here.

I did it just as any other cut but i did scrape the stalk a bit.

I use Dip-n-Grow at semi-hard wood concentration.

imo, cloning is all about the subtrate. i have cloned in nothing but water to variuos soil and perlite mixtures. best results came from small plastic dixie cups "coverd" with aluminium foil so as to block any light getting to the roots, with root tone applied at first dip. poke a very small hole in the top insert cutting and wait, takes about 10 days for massive root development. i even root the first 2 "oval" leaves that first pop out. this method has been nearly 100%. the ones that didnt make it were from contamination of light or injured cuttingsor impatients on my part.

I have cloned the main top of many a plant. The thicker the stem, the longer it seems to take to root out.
When rooting a top, I found that keeping your medium "as dry as possible" really helps the process. Too wet for too long, and it tends to get stem rot.
